Recognizing Refractive Lens Exchange: The Essentials
Refractive lens exchange (RLE) is a procedure that can considerably enhance your vision, particularly if you're taking care of presbyopia or severe refractive mistakes.
During RLE, your eye specialist removes your eye's all-natural lens and replaces it with a synthetic one customized to your vision requires. click here for more info can deal with nearsightedness, farsightedness, and astigmatism, providing you clearer vision without relying on glasses or call lenses.
The surgical procedure is normally quick, taking less than an hour, and many individuals experience marginal pain. Recovery is reasonably fast, enabling you to go back to your day-to-day tasks soon after.

Trick Distinctions Between RLE and Typical Cataract Surgical Treatment
While both refractive lens exchange (RLE) and standard cataract surgical procedure include changing the eye's natural lens, their primary goals and client profiles vary dramatically.
RLE is aimed at individuals looking for to decrease their dependence on glasses or call lenses due to refractive mistakes, usually before cataracts develop. On the other hand, conventional cataract surgical procedure usually targets clients that have actually created cataracts, which shadow the lens and impair vision.
The lenses used in RLE can supply a broader range of vision modification, while basic cataract surgical treatment normally involves basic monofocal lenses.
Furthermore, RLE prospects are usually more youthful and in excellent general wellness, whereas cataract individuals may be older and have other health and wellness worries.
Selecting the right procedure depends upon your details vision demands and circumstances.
